Ainsley Harriott , a celebrated chef renowned for his vibrant personality and culinary expertise, was born in London to Peppy and Chester Leroy Harriott. Chester, a Jamaican-born pianist and entertainer, instilled in Ainsley a passion for the arts. Ainsley honed his culinary skills at Westminster College before embarking on a successful career in London's prestigious hotels and restaurants. This experience provided him with a deep understanding of his craft and a wealth of knowledge.

His television career began in the early 1990s as the resident chef on BBC TV's Good Morning With Anne And Nick. This platform propelled him to stardom, leading to 21 series of the popular cooking show Ready, Steady, Cook. He has become a familiar face on British television, appearing on a variety of programs including Strictly Come Dancing, This Morning and City Hospital. Harriott has also hosted several solo primetime cooking series, such as Ainsley's Fantastic Flavours on ITV1.In recognition of his significant contributions to both broadcasting and the culinary arts, Ainsley Harriott was awarded an MBE in 2020. Beyond his professional achievements, Harriott's personal life has been marked by both joy and adversity. His marriage to former costume designer Clare Fellows ended in 2012 after over a decade together. They share two children, Jimmy and Maddie. He has openly discussed the challenges of navigating a high-profile separation while maintaining a positive public image. Harriott has also faced a bizarre and unsettling ordeal. In 2018, an order for his assassination was placed on a dark web 'assassination marketplace' known as the Besa Mafia website. Fortunately, it turned out to be a hoax orchestrated by fraudulent 'killers'. His culinary expertise is celebrated in his numerous cookbooks, including Ainsley's Good Mood Food: Easy, Comforting Meals To Lift Your Spirits.
